While most Pharaohs were seen as divine beings, there were exceptions. Some rulers were not considered divine, especially during periods of political turmoil or transitional periods.
Pharaohs were typically chosen through hereditary succession, passing the throne from father to son. However, there were instances of non-royal individuals ascending to the throne through military conquest or political alliances.
Pharaohs held immense power and were considered the ultimate authority in ancient Egypt. However, they were still subject to certain religious and social constraints, and their authority could be influenced by other powerful individuals, such as priests and nobles.
Pharaohs were buried in elaborate tombs, such as pyramids or rock-cut tombs in the Valley of the Kings. These tombs contained treasures, funerary goods, and intricate burial rituals, including mummification, to prepare the Pharaoh for the afterlife.
There were several notable Pharaohs throughout ancient Egyptian history. Some famous examples include Ramses II, known for his military campaigns and grand building projects, and Tutankhamun, whose tomb was discovered largely intact, providing valuable insights into ancient Egyptian burial practices and treasures.
The rule of Pharaohs spanned over thousands of years, from approximately 3100 BCE to 30 BCE, with numerous dynasties and periods of political change throughout this time.
The Pharaohs believed in an afterlife and took great care to ensure a successful journey. They were mummified and buried with items they believed would be necessary in the afterlife, such as food, jewelry, and even servants.
The decline of the Pharaohs was gradual and influenced by various factors, including foreign invasions, internal power struggles, economic instability, and social changes within Egyptian society.
The role of the Pharaoh evolved throughout ancient Egyptian history. Initially, they were primarily military leaders, but over time, their role expanded to include religious, administrative, and ceremonial duties.
